# Electric Ecosystem

Build local-first apps with real-time Postgres sync. The ecosystem has three main components:

```
Postgres → Electric → Durable Streams → TanStack DB (client)
```

| Component           | Purpose                                                            | Package                   |
| ------------------- | ------------------------------------------------------------------ | ------------------------- |
| **Electric**        | Postgres sync engine, streams changes as "shapes" over HTTP        | `@electric-sql/client`    |
| **Durable Streams** | Reliable message streaming with exactly-once delivery              | `@durable-streams/client` |
| **TanStack DB**     | Client-side collections with live queries and optimistic mutations | `@tanstack/db`            |

## Security Essentials

1. **Never expose secrets to browser** - `ELECTRIC_SECRET` stays server-side
2. **Electric is public by default** - always put it behind an auth proxy
3. **Server defines shapes** - clients request from proxy, not Electric directly

## Quick Example

**Server proxy** (defines what data users can access):

```typescript
origin.searchParams.set('table', 'todos')
origin.searchParams.set('where', `user_id = $1`)
origin.searchParams.set('params', JSON.stringify([user.id]))
```

**Client collection** (syncs and enables mutations):

```typescript
const todoCollection = createCollection(
  electricCollectionOptions({
    id: 'todos',
    schema: todoSchema,
    shapeOptions: { url: '/api/todos' },
    onInsert: async ({ transaction }) => {
      const { txid } = await api.todos.create(transaction.mutations[0].modified)
      return { txid }
    },
  })
)
```

**Live query** (reactive, sub-ms updates):

```typescript
const { data: todos } = useLiveQuery((q) =>
  q
    .from({ todo: todoCollection })
    .where(({ todo }) => eq(todo.completed, false))
    .orderBy(({ todo }) => todo.created_at, 'desc')
)
```
